UP to a dozen fire-fighters tackled a blaze at a home in Leamington on Saturday (February 4).
They were called to Willes Terrace just after 12.30pm after fire was reported in a three-storey house.
At its height there were a dozen fire-fighters on scene, four fire engines and three police cars, plus an ambulance, an incident support officer, the Hazardous Area Response Team (HART) and a paramedic in a rapid response vehicle.
A West Midlands Ambulance Service spokesman said: “Crews treated a man for mild smoke inhalation at the scene but he did not require further hospital treatment.
“The ambulance service remained at the scene for a further three hours working alongside other emergency and utility services to assist with an evacuation of the property following reports of a suspected gas leak.”
This morning (Monday) a front bottom window of the property is boarded up with a charred sofa left on the front lawn.
